About

A coconut-modified hydrolyzed oat protein — gentle amino-acid cleanser that combines oat's soothing peptides with mild cleansing fatty acids. A go-to for sensitive-skin and baby formulations.

Skin benefits

  • Mild amino-acid based cleanser
  • Oat protein soothing carryover
  • Conditions hair and skin
  • Gentle enough for sensitive skin

Known concerns

  • Trace oat protein theoretical allergen for celiac/oat-allergic users
  • Lower lather than sulfate surfactants
